Want to make creations as awesome as this one?

Transcript

Sumuj liczby

(zapisz temat w zeszycie)

  • zmiana wartości początkowej zmiennej,
  • definiowanie funkcji z parametrem,
  • stosowanie instrukcji warunkowej.

Przykład pokazuje zmianę wartości na dwa możliwe spodoby : 1. dodanie do poprzedniej wartości poprzez operator + 2. dodanie poprzez operator +=

Zmienne i zmiana ich wartości

Sortowanie danych w kolumnach w kilku poziomach.

Zmienne służą do przechowywania danych. Po zdefiniowaniu zmiennej określonym słowem, program interpretuje dane słowo jako daną wartośd. Na zmiennych możemy wykonywać działania powodujące zmianę ich wartości. Przykład zmian wartości zmiennej opisanej słowem „zmienna”:

Jak to zrobić?

pobierz plik oseski.xlsx

Ćwiczenie 1.

Napisz program, który wyświetli Twój obecny wiek, Twój wiek za 7 i za 28 lat. Użyj zmiennej o nazwie moj_wiek

Funkcje z parametrem

pobierz plik oseski.xlsx

Ćwiczenie 1

Funkcja z parametrem polega na tym, aby wartość początkową podawać podczas wywoływaniania funkcji, a nie tak jak dotychczas podczas edycji kodu.

Ćwiczenie 2.

krok po kroku

lub

film

Zdefiniuj jednoparametrową funkcję suma-cyfr (liczba), której wynkiem będzie suma cyfr czterocyfrowej liczby całkowitej dodatniej. Dla człowieka sumowanie jest proste wystarczy dodać cyfry tej liczby.Komputer nie widzi tej liczby bezpośrenio, tylko przechowuje ją jako ciąg znaków 0 i 1. komputer musi uzyskać osobno cyfry w wyniku operacji matematycznej. Działanie, które mu w tym pomoze to modulo (%). Trzeba sprawdzić jaka jest reszta z dzielenia liczby przez 10, np.Dlatego ostatnia cyfrę wyciągniemy jako liczbę modulo 10. Po pobraniu ostatniej cyfry musimy się jej pozbyć z naszej liczby, by wyciągnąc kolejne cyfry i w tym celu dzielimy tę liczbę przez 10. Musimy zastosować działanie z dwoma intami (//) czyli dzielenie bez reszty, by uzyskać liczbe całkowitą.

Powtarzanie w Pythonie - - pętla for

Aby zrozumieć ideę konstruowania takich tabel, prześledź następujący przykład.

Ćwiczenie 2.

krok po kroku

lub

film

Dla dowolnej długości liczb zamiast 4 w prętli for stosujemy funkcje len(), która zlicza liczbę znaków w danym łańcuchu znaków oraz funkcja str, którajest dla dowolnej długości liczby.

Powtarzanie w Pythonie - - pętla for

Aby zrozumieć ideę konstruowania takich tabel, prześledź następujący przykład.

Działania warunkowe

pobierz plik oseski.xlsx

Ćwiczenie 1

Aby w zadaniu rozwiązywanym w Pythonie wybrać określoną akcję w zależności od wartości zmiennej lub wyrażenia, należy zastosować instrukcję warunkową. Instrukcja ta składa się z trzech części: if (jeżeli), elif (jeżeli natomiast) oraz else (w przeciwnym przypadku). Tylko pierwsza z nich jest obowiązkowa.

Definiowanie funkcji

Zmieńmy wartość i ponownie uruchamiamy program.

Ćwiczenie 3

Utwórzmy zmienną i przypiszmy jej wartość, zastosujmy działanie warunkowe, sprawdzmy, czy x=5? W tym celu wpisujemy warunek if ( co oznacza jeśli), oraz podwójny znak równości, który oznacza porównanie, czy wartości są sobie równe i polecenie print, który wyświeyli nam, zgadza się gdy warunek będzie spełniony.Ponieważ warunek nie jest spełniony to po uruchomieniu program nic nam nie pokaże.

Definiowanie funkcji

pobierz plik oseski.xlsx

Ćwiczenie 4

Napisz program i sprawdz jego działanie. Czy liczba 14 jest dodatnia, ujemna czy równa z

Ćwiczenie 6

Definiowanie funkcji

pobierz plik oseski.xlsx

Ćwiczenie 5

Napisz program i sprawdz jego działanie. Czy liczba 14 jest dodatnia, ujemna czy równa z

Ćwiczenie 6

Definiowanie funkcji

pobierz plik oseski.xlsx

Ćwiczenie 5

Napisz program i sprawdz jego działanie. Czy liczba 14 jest dodatnia, ujemna czy równa z

Dziękuję za uwagę